Chapter 010: First Challenge of the Exam


Shino: Alright, there are a few additional rules that must be explained before I can give you the tenth question, so pay close attention.

While several genin around the room began to show signs of worry, Naruto’s grandchildren simply smiled in response to Shino’s statements, having already been informed of the nature of the tenth question. Minto, Nakama, and Taigen, being Airon’s closest friends, were also lucky enough to receive this information and, thus, gave the same feedback.

Kei: (Heh, this here’s gonna be the easiest part of the whole thing!)

Inase: (Hmhm, well, I wouldn’t be so quick to say that, Kei.)

Airon: (It does involve not saying a word, after all.)

The other three who were “listening in” on this exchange were forced to cover their faces to hide their reactions to this humorous retort. Kei was also compelled to do so, though in his case, it was to hide his anger rather than his amusement.

Kei: (Airon, you’re such a jerk, man!)

Airon: (Kei, I’m joking, come on! …Heh, for someone who jokes around all the time, you certainly don’t know how to take one.)

Taigen: (Hehehehe, guys, we should probably pay attention to the proctor.)

Minto: (How come? We already know what he’s gonna ask us.)

Nakama: (It’s just common courtesy, Minto.)

Airon: (Hmm, exactly.)

Inase: (Airoonnn?)

Airon: (Dang it, Inase! I was about to say that, but Nakama beat me to it!)

Kei: (Ha! And you just said I couldn’t take a joke!?)

Nakama: (Hmhmhm, okay, guys. Can we stop arguing for now and listen to the proctor speak?)

Submitting to Nakama’s peacemaking ways, the five of them immediately ended their pointless bickering, something which brought an amused expression to Airon’s face, …as it proved that he wasn’t the only one who was quick to agree with her. He didn’t reminisce on the short episode but a few seconds longer, though, before following through on the second half of her request, his mind now musing over what Naruto had told him about the tenth question.

- Four day prior -​

Naruto: Now, what he’s gonna do is ask everyone whether they wanna stay and answer the question or just quit and go home. There’s no actual question, though. This is just a test to see if you’re willing to take big risks.

Kei: Huh? Big risks?

Airon: What do you mean?

Naruto: Well, he’s gonna to tell you that if you stay and get the question wrong, then you won’t be able to take the Chūnin Exams ever again. But-

Kei: Never AGAIN!? Wait a sec, that’s not big! That’s a HUGE risk-

Inase: Kei, chill out. If you were really listening, you’d know that’s not actually gonna happen.

Naruto: Hmhm, exactly, Inase. Now, like I said, he’s gonna SAY that that’s gonna happen, but just remember that there isn’t really a question. You’ve just gotta not say anything and when it’s all said and done, everyone who decides not to walk out passes. Got it?

Airon, Kei, and Inase: Got it!


- Present-day -​

…However, things weren’t going to turn out quite the way that Naruto had anticipated when he told them this.

Shino: Now then, the first of these new rules is that you’ll be given the choice of whether or not you want to take the tenth question at all. …However, should you choose not to, …you fail immediately, along with the rest of your team. …But, here’s the catch. If you DO decide to stay and answer the tenth question, …you’ll risk the possibility of ever taking this exam again.

Almost immediately, several genin around the room began expressing their concerns to one another, though a select few, namely Team Naruto and Team Suzaku, remained incredulous, already aware that he was lying. Airon simply smirked and leaned back in his chair before charismatically urging Shino to continue speaking, certain that he already knew what he would say next.

Airon: We’re listening.

Shino: …Once all of you have answered the tenth question, your scores will be compared with those of your teammates. …Only the member of your team with the highest score will move on, …while the one with the lowest will be forced to remain a genin…forever!

Airon’s confident expression quickly faded from his face, the same reaction coming over both his siblings and Minto’s team, as well. …Needless to say, these weren’t the conditions they were anticipating.

Airon: (Well, …that’s rather unexpected.)

Kei: (Hey, what’s the deal!? That’s not the choice Gramps said we’d be asked to make!)

Airon: (He answered his brother in as polite a manner as he could, …though he was rapidly becoming frustrated in light of this unexpected turn of events.) (I realize that, Kei. Now, start trying to figure out what the correct choice is.)

Taigen: (But, how do we do that?)

Airon: (…Well, first, we need to treat this predicament as though there was actually another question for us to answer. That’ll keep our judgments level as we go over our options.)

Inase: (That’s true. …But, then again, the way things are now, we’d all have the same score after answering the question, so it would hardly be a risk for us to make the attempt.)

Minto: (Yeah, so if we treated it in that respect, it’s obvious that we should decide to stay.)

Nakama: (I’m pretty certain that he was referring only to the worst possible outcomes, guys. Not the best.)

Taigen: (Yeah, that would make the choice TOO obvious if we looked at it from that angle.)

Inase: (So, in that case, we look at it from the viewpoint of a team whose NOT guaranteed to have the same answers.)

Kei: (Man, this is so complicated! Why couldn’t they just use the same question that Gramps had to answer!?)

Minto: (They probably change it every so often in case someone decides to share their experience with someone new going into the exams.)

Inase: (…Well, they certainly picked the right year to do it. …This is unbelievable. The decision isn’t really that different, yet it still changes everything.)

Nakama: (Airon, do you have any thoughts on this so far? …Airon?)

Suddenly realizing that their brother hadn’t given any feedback in the last minute, both Kei and Inase looked at him from across the room to find he had removed the tag on the back of his hand, thus disabling any…“connection” he had to the five of them, Minto’s team noticing this shortly afterwards. His eyes closed and his hands clasped in front of him, Airon was deep in thought, trying on his own to figure out what choice would send them all to the second stage of the exams.

Airon: (Finally, some peace and quiet for a change. …Now, there’s only two options to choose between. One, that this is a test of determination and we’re supposed to stay and face the risk of never becoming a chūnin, …or two, that this is a test of loyalty to our teammates and we’re supposed to leave rather than risk one of them having to remain a genin. …Man, and the odds of either one allowing us to move on are pretty even, …but, in the end, only one can be the right answer.)

Opening his eyes for a moment to look around, he noticed that his siblings were now looking incessantly at him, as were Minto, Taigen, and Nakama. Scanning the room a moment longer, he realized that they weren’t the only ones doing so. Manako, Shikaru, Hitomi, and Irezumi were also looking to him to see what he would decide, and while he was certain their teammates were doing the same, he didn’t bother to certify it before closing his eyes again.

Airon: Huhhhh… (Great. Now, everybody’s looking to me to figure out what to do. …Certainly takes away some of the pressure, guys, …jerks.)

Over the next six minutes, Airon continued to go over every factor, positive or negative, involved with either the decision to stay or to leave, though the fact that most of, if not all, his friends were looking to him for guidance had placed a significant determent on his intellectual performance. Even more so, this made him incapable of completely detaching himself from the outside world, something he was normally good at, and rendered it impossible for him to cancel out any distractions that would also affect his performance, …though later on, he would prove rather grateful for this. On the verge of giving up and simply winging it, he was forced to open his eyes as the sounds of a moving chair and a feeble, young voice broke his concentration.

????: I-I’m sorry, guys. I’m not really willing to take that kind of risk. …Sorry.

Surprise visible in the young genin’s face, since neither of his teammates seemed to disapprove of his decision, the trio quietly exited the room as Airon reminisced on the boy’s resolve.

Airon: (Hey, it’s an honorable choice. …I wouldn’t risk one of my teammates’ chances of being chūnin, either, …even if they weren’t my siblings. …Wait a second…)

His mind returned once again to the time when Naruto explained the situation he was forced to undergo during his exams, …only this time, in a different light.

Airon: (Grandpa said that he was told if he got the tenth question wrong, he’d had to stay a genin forever…HE’d have to stay a genin forever. That’s the difference. The consequences of this decision affect the entire team, not just the individual. …Now, that does change a few things.)

His mind made up, he quickly rose up from his seat and looked over at Shino, who was now returning his gaze.

Airon: That’s it, I’m out. …I’m not risking one of my siblings’ dreams…just to accomplish mine.

While both Kei and Inase were visibly surprised by his actions, they remained fully confident that Airon had found and made the correct decision and simply rose from their seats. As the three began walking towards the back of the room, Airon shot a quick glance at Manako to ensure that he would do the same. Locking eyes for a brief moment, the latter eventually nodded and stood up to leave, not saying a word as he did. His cousins quickly understood…or, at least, Akame did.

Katsuto: Hey, Manako! What the heck are you doing, man!?

Almost immediately, Manako stopped and turned to look at his cousin, a devilish look in his eye as he did. He continued to leer at him for almost ten seconds on end, finally turning away when he saw Katsuto swallow all the air that was in his mouth at the time.

Manako: Let’s go, Katsuto.

Aggravated, though persuaded, Katsuto did as he was told and got up to follow Manako and his sister. Mere seconds after the three had left the room, Minto stood up from his chair, as well.

Minto: Sorry, guys. I can’t do it. There’s too much riding on this.

Nakama and Taigen simply smiled humorously in response before getting up and following him outside the room. One by one, other teams began to follow their example, …perhaps intrigued by the fact that the Leaf’s two strongest genin had decided to drop out, until finally, only a handful of, presumably thick-headed, teams remained in the room. In the hallways of the Academy, those who had chosen to withdraw continued towards the front door of the building with Airon and Manako at the head of the pack, the former with his hands in his pockets.

Manako: I certainly hope you were thorough when you were going over this in your head, Airon.

Airon: (Finding Manako’s uncertainty humorous, as he did most things, he turned around to meet his gaze as a smile appeared on his face.) You doubt my logic, Manako?

Manako: (He looked coldly into Airon’s confident eyes a brief moment before looking away with a smirk.) Hmph, I guess I should’ve known better.

The duo continued to lead the group through the halls of the building until, at last, they turned one last corner and found themselves at the main entrance of the Academy. Possessing very acute sensory abilities, Manako quickly slowed down upon realizing that a large supply of powerful chakra was standing nearby.

Manako: …Someone else is on the other side of this door.

Airon: (Aware of the fact that Manako’s abilities were most formidable when his Sharingan was active, which it wasn’t, it didn’t take long for him to narrow down the identity of this unknown shinobi, …since only two in the entire village had chakra that powerful.) Your grandfather…or mine?

Manako: (Finding some humor in the fact that Airon felt the need to ask him this, he replied to him with a smirk stretched across his face.) …Why not head outside and find out?

Seeing no reason to debate the matter, Airon merely returned the gesture and stepped forward to pull open the right side of the door, while his sister, who was standing behind him this entire time, moved forward to open the left. The two hardly managed to get a glimpse of who was standing outside as they pulled the doors wide enough for everyone to walk through them, though their brother was kind enough to let them know, …in his typical loud manner, of course.

Kei: Gramps!!

His siblings pleased to hear this, they looked out from behind the doors just in time to see Kei leap into Naruto’s arms in the most childish manner he could manage. His prior outburst, however, did not reveal to Airon and Inase the fact that a large number of Naruto’s fellow jōnin, including Sakura and Sasuke, were also awaiting their arrival, along with what was presumably a clone of their proctor Shino. Running past the doors and back to the front of the group alongside his sister, Airon found himself greeted upon his return by a friendly nudge from Minto.

Minto: Nice call, man.

Airon: (Feeling somewhat proud of himself, he returned the motion and looked back to the group of jonin in front of them.) Hmhmhm, nothing to it.

A certain number of other genin present, however, were not so well educated on what was happening.

????: Hey, what the heck’s going on!?

????: And how’d the proctor get out here!?

????: Psst, it’s probably just a clone, dude. Come on, seriously?

Shino: (Having been partaking in a friendly conversation with Naruto up until this point, he didn’t hear the remark from this highly misinformed genin and simply carried on with his address.) It’s good to see you all have arrived…and it pleases me even more to inform you all that you have officially passed the first stage of the Chūnin Exams.

Although both relief and delight followed this announcement for some, confusion was still present for most.

????: Wait a second, how did we pass!? We didn’t even answer the tenth question!

Shikaru: (Having been standing beside this genin at the time, his aggravation forced him to intervene and enlighten him.) There was no tenth question. It was just a test.

????: What?

Naruto: (Briefly exchanging looks with Shino, he proceeded to continue on where he had left off.) Exactly right, Shikaru. …The tenth question is used to test a genin’s dedication to their team, rather than the completion of a mission. Instead of choosing to answer the question and guaranteeing that someone on your team will have to stay a genin forever, the RIGHT choice was to drop out of the exam and keep the chance of trying out again another time, which all of you did.

Kei: (Confused as to how his grandfather knew of this, he quickly realized that he had lied to them earlier and moved forward to protest.) Wait a sec, you said…ow!

He was immediately stopped in his tracks by Inase, who reached over and pinched his arm to keep him silent.

Inase: (Keep it down, Kei! Grandpa wasn’t really supposed to tell us all those things, so don’t go and tell all the other instructors that he did it, anyways. …Besides, he probably did it just to lead us on. …Hmhm, he WAS a prankster, after all.)

Having “overheard” this, Airon chuckled softly before redirecting his attention back towards his grandfather.

Naruto: Look at the question from this point of view. Say that you were given a mission, …a very dangerous mission. You were tasked with invading an enemy hideout and, say, …finding out what they’re up to. Sounds easy enough, but the only problem is…they know you’re on the way, and you know for a FACT that only one of you will be able to get back alive.

The thought alone was enough to make several of the genin present temporarily forget their need to breathe.

Naruto: Back in the old days, most shinobi would’ve considered the success of a mission to be priority number one, no matter what the risks, and that anyone who couldn’t live up to those expectations was trash. …But, nowadays, we have a different way of thinking, …and that’s that anyone who would place their teammates in danger when it’s not absolutely necessary is worse than trash. …You knew that only one member of your team would get to move on if you chose to stick around, and that one of them would have to pay the ultimate price, but instead, you chose to back out and try again another time…and that’s why you’re the ones that are passing today, instead of the genin that are still sitting in that room.

Almost immediately, any sense of anxiety or confusion the genin were feeling was depleted or, at the very least, set aside, in exchange for gratification. …Even after thirty-eight years, Naruto still hadn’t lost his ability to do that to people.

????: …Sooo, we just move on, just like that? What about the rest of the exam?

Shino: The first nine questions of the written exam were used to test your ability to gather information under dangerous circumstances.

He looked at Naruto and smiled before continuing, …having remembered that what he was about to say next didn’t apply to him.

Shino: As most of you probably noticed, the questions on the exam were very difficult, far too difficult for the average genin to answer on his own. For that reason, two chūnin were disguised and placed in the room with you, in order to give each of you a reliable source of information to cheat off of.

????: …Wait, so you actually WANTED us to cheat?

Shino: Exactly. …A great shinobi from this village once told us that the ability to gather information during a mission can often decide the outcome of that mission, …as well as any loss of life that might follow its completion. …By standing here in front of both me and the Sixth Hokage now, you’ve proven to us that you have all these abilities, and that the only thing I have left to say to you is…the first stage of the Chūnin Exams is officially complete…and good luck on the other two stages.

Naruto: Now, go home and get some rest. Tomorrow, you start the second stage…hehehehe, and let me tell you, you’ve got your word cut out for you.

With that said, the crowd of competitors quickly began to disperse. Meanwhile, Airon, Kei, and Inase ran up to their grandfather and sensei to receive his personal congratulations…and a hug.

Naruto: Great job, guys. …Hehe, I hope you three did better than I did.

Airon: Hmhmhm, without question.

Naruto: (He reached out his hand and rubbed Airon’s hair in reply to this good news, much to his dismay.) Hmhm, there you go.

Kei: Hey, and what was the big idea leading us on like that!? You said you were given a different question!

Naruto: (Feeling almost sly as Kei told him this, he just barely managed to hold back his snickering.) The proctors are the ones that make the rules, Kei. I had a different proctor than you, so I had a different question. And, just between you and me, …that was really just a ways of giving you three a heads-up.

Kei immediately looked back at his brother in confusion. Airon, on the other hand, merely let out his usual chuckle upon realizing what Naruto was referring to.

Airon: Heh, and it definitely helped, Grandpa. I admit, we probably would’ve stuck around if you hadn’t told us about the question earlier.

Naruto: Hmhm, well, I’m glad I could’ve helped. Now, you three probably should go tell your parents how well you did and get ready for tomorrow. …I’ve got to go meet someone pretty soon.

This knowledge in mind, the triplets didn’t delay the matter any longer and returned home, while Naruto turned back to Shino, who was having a short conversation with Sasuke and Sakura. A short farewell later, the clone quickly vanished, leaving a swarm of beetles in its stead, while Naruto turned to his old teammates.

Naruto: I guess I shouldn’t have to tell you guys how huge that group was.

Sakura: (Nodding in agreement, she looked off in the direction of the departing group before responding verbally.) I’ll say. There had to be at least fifty teams standing out here.

Sasuke: Hmm, fifty-two…out of an original seventy-nine.

Sakura: That’s just unreal. …You don’t suppose our generation’s gotten soft, do you?

Naruto: Hehehe, …more likely, the new one’s just getting stronger.

Sakura: Hmhm, well, I don’t think we can determine that just from a written test, Naruto.

Sasuke: Hm, well then, we’ll just have to wait and find out when they enter the Forest of Death, won’t we?

Naruto: Heh, it looks like it. …Right now, though, we’ve gotta head over to the gate, so we can meet the Kages when they show up.


The Kage are soon to arrive in the Leaf village…and the new generation is one step closer to becoming chūnin!!!
